Letter from George Thompson, Roxbury, to Amos Augustus Phelps, 1834 October 7
Description:
In this letter to Amos A. Phelps, George Thompson expresses his gratification in hearing that Phelps attaches importance to the “fundamental principles” of “immediate, unconditional, entire emancipation.” He then talks about four speeches he gave at an antislavery convention in Groton and a lecture he delivered in Lowell, as well as his future schedule.
